Relevant skills and expertise you are bringing to the role of governor.Working as a school leader has given me a firm grasp of the Ofsted framework, particularly the ‘quality of teaching’, analysis of data and school-wide literacy strategies and I aim to use this to enhance the school’s provision to ensure effective teaching leads to exceptional achievement for every child.
Why I wanted to be a GovernorI am proud to live in Erdington and serve such a vibrant and diverse community. I have the highest expectations of the school in relation to the standards and quality of education  for my own son, Jack, who is in Reception B, and my daughter, Mia who is in the nursery also. I want the best for them. As a Parent Governor, I aim to bring these standards and expectations to the role to ensure every parent/carer gets the very best for their children at St Barnabas too.
